I’m always in the mood to find cute shoes.  The August heat still has me wearing sandals and wedges most of the time.  The shoes of the season look great, though, and I’m starting to look forward to the boots, slip-ons, and sneakers that my feet will enjoy this fall.

These updated cowgirl-style ankle boots from Monroe and Main caught my eye.  Love that red!  There are several tired pairs of black boots in my closet that need to be replaced.  Most of the time I end up buying square-toed boots but like the pointed toe of these low-heeled lovelies.  The little embellished straps add the zing that takes these over the top.

It’s very tempting to grab some elegant suede heels or maybe some wedge peep-toes for fall.  When we were at the fair a few nights ago, I saw so many women wearing cute wedge sandals.  Not sure how they walked around in those all night but they looked awesome!  My legs need all the height they can get.

For weekend wear, it’s always a relief to lace up a pair of sneakers.  My feet are grateful for the break!  Get ambitious this fall and customize a pair of adidas mi Stan Smith sneaks!  Before you scoff, think about the cool crocodile-embossed leather with a pair of colorful laces.  Add a heel patch print and sign your name!!  So cute!
